Relating to: recognizing the United States Marine Corps’s 250th birthday.
AJR 92 is a ceremonial resolution recognizing the U.S. Marine Corps' 250th birthday on November 10, 2025. It formally celebrates the Marine Corps' history, beginning with its founding by the Continental Congress on November 10, 1775, and acknowledges its ongoing service, including active-duty personnel and training at Fort McCoy in Wisconsin. The resolution contains no new policies, funding, or legal requirements - it solely expresses the Wisconsin Legislature's symbolic appreciation for the Marine Corps' 250 years of service. As a procedural resolution, it does not directly affect any individuals or change existing laws.

The bill transitioned from a draft version to an enrolled (final) version, adding signatures from legislative leaders and removing internal committee references. The substantive text was expanded to include new clauses honoring the 'Semper Fidelis' motto and expressing appreciation for Wisconsin Marines, veterans, and civilians, while the final resolution clause was slightly rephrased for clarity.
Scope change
The scope of the resolution was broadened to explicitly recognize the Marine Corps motto and thank specific groups (veterans and civilians) in addition to active-duty personnel.
REQUIREMENT
Added a new clause recognizing the U.S. Marine Corps motto 'Semper Fidelis' and the people of Wisconsin's appreciation for Marines, veterans, and civilians.
TECHNICAL
Removed draft metadata, committee referral notes, and internal formatting codes; added official signatures and dates to finalize the document.
Rephrased the final resolution clause to change 'celebrates... and recognizes' to 'celebrates... and recognizes its great history,' improving grammatical flow.
